# Visual Review
Use when visual assets, scenes, interfaces, campaigns, or batches of work need art-direction approval.
## Procedure
1. Confirm the intended audience, use context, approved art direction, reference set, platform, and production constraints before judging execution.
2. Review hierarchy, focal point, silhouette, composition, value, color, scale, spacing, texture, lighting, and visual rhythm at the distance and size where the work will actually be experienced.
3. Compare the piece with neighboring assets or screens so consistency is evaluated across the system rather than in isolation.
4. Check whether style choices support the intended mood, narrative, brand, or gameplay purpose instead of merely looking polished.
5. Inspect production realities such as crop, legibility, animation, resolution, engine constraints, localization space, or accessibility where relevant.
6. Separate objective defects, art-direction mismatches, and subjective preferences; only the first two should normally block.
7. Prioritize feedback by impact and give concrete direction that preserves the responsible artist or designer's ownership of execution.
8. Re-review corrected critical issues in context with the surrounding visual set.
## Decision rules
- Art direction is a system-level judgment, not pixel-policing.
- A visually impressive asset can still be wrong if it breaks hierarchy, style, or product intent.
- Do not demand stylistic uniformity where intentional contrast is part of the approved direction.
- Feedback should describe the visual problem and desired effect, not prescribe every brushstroke.
## Quality gate
